The V12 That Wrote History — And Still Does

At the heart of the 12Cilindri lies an evolution of Ferrari’s iconic V12. Churning out a mind-bending 830 cv with the redline soaring to 9500 rpm, this engine isn’t just about power — it’s about emotion. With 80% torque available at just 2500 rpm, the response is instant and intoxicating. It’s the kind of mechanical symphony that reminds enthusiasts why they fell in love with cars in the first place.

A Lounge for Two — That Happens to Go Very Fast

Step inside and you’re welcomed by what Ferrari calls Grand Touring redefined. The cabin is futuristic yet intimate. A panoramic glass roof, tri-display dashboard (for driver, passenger, and center), and luxurious materials make this a place you’ll want to be — even when standing still. Built for long, luxurious drives, the 12Cilindri balances comfort with cockpit-style engagement.

Key Specifications:

SpecsFerrari 12Cilindri
Engine6.5L Naturally Aspirated V12
Power Output830 cv
Max RPM9500 rpm
Torque Availability80% at 2500 rpm
InteriorGlass roof, triple-display cabin
Event VenueSofitel BKC, Mumbai
Hosted ByNavnit Motors
AvailabilityExtremely limited, exclusive
